Drive line vibration

If I don't drive my 84 500SEL for say a week, I notice a drive line vibration for about the first 5 miles at about 45 to 60 mph. After that, it is smooth. I tried putting the trans in neutral at about 60 mph and let the engine come back to idel and the problem was still there. If I drive the car every day, it has no vibrations. Anyone run across anything like this? Flex disk, center bearing and carrier were replaced about 5 years ago (maybe 25000 miles).

The problem is most likely flat spots on your tires, from sitting in one place for a few days. It's actually quite common, but most people don't notice it.
